Specialty: Persian specialties:
- Mutabal Baba Ghanouj - Grilled aubergine puree with sesame paste and lemon
- Sujuk - Sautéed beef sausages in garlic, onion and spicy tomato sauce
- Gheymeh Stew - Traditional Persian stew of yellow split peas, dried limes and diced lamb cooked in tomato and saffron sauce and topped with French fries served with saffron rice

Other information: Iranian food or Persian cuisine refers to the traditional and modern styles of cooking originating in Iran. Situated between the Mediterranean Sea, Central Asia, the Caucasus, the Indian subcontinent, and Anatolia, Iranian cuisine has a shared history and ingredients with Mesopotamian cuisine and Mediterranean cuisine.
Fresh green herbs are frequently used along with fruits such as plums, pomegranates, quince, prunes, apricots, and raisins. Typical Persian main dishes are combination of rice with meat, lamb, chicken, or fish and some onion, vegetables, nuts, and herbs. To achieve a balanced taste, characteristic Persian flavorings such as saffron, dried limes, cinnamon, and parsley are mixed delicately and used in some special dishes.
